Output 29691030704048288d550c6f3e09bbda82c12c1ed81e6fbd0945231af394b92a:1

value
200500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ab26bcbe3bbe8ab130da5ae5285d915e3f301c89 OP_EQUAL
address
3HHysrqHXkSnBhpkMtwEiVHgrNydDzZyQG
transaction
29691030704048288d550c6f3e09bbda82c12c1ed81e6fbd0945231af394b92a
confirmations
341237
spent
true